找回密码
 立即注册

如何通过硬盘缓存提升网站的用户体验?

[复制链接]
京庸先生 发表于 2024-2-17 16:40:44 | 显示全部楼层 |阅读模式
如何通过硬盘缓存提升网站的用户体验?

一、什么是硬盘缓存?

硬盘缓存是指在计算机系统中使用高速缓存来暂时存储数据,以便快速访问和提高系统性能。它通常由一个特定的区域或磁盘驱动器分配出来,用于存储频繁访问的数据块。

二、为什么使用硬盘缓存?

1. 提升网站的加载速度:通过将常用的网页内容缓存在硬盘上,可以减少对服务器的请求并加快页面的加载速度。这对于用户体验非常重要,因为用户通常希望能够快速访问网页。

2. 减少服务器负载:通过使用硬盘缓存,部分网页内容可以从缓存中直接提取,而无需再次向服务器发出请求。这样可以减少服务器的负载,提高整个网站的性能和吞吐量。

三、如何配置硬盘缓存?

1. 选择合适的缓存策略:根据网站的特点和需求,选择适合的缓存策略。常见的缓存策略包括“过期时间”和“验证”。过期时间是指设置一个时间段,在该时间段内缓存有效;验证是指在缓存过期前,向服务器发送验证请求,以检查缓存是否仍然有效。

2. 设置正确的HTTP头信息:通过在HTTP响应中设置正确的头信息,可以告诉浏览器将页面缓存在本地。常见的头信息包括“Expires”和“Cache-Control”。Expires用于设置过期时间,Cache-Control用于指定缓存的行为。

3. 压缩缓存内容:将缓存的内容进行压缩,可以减少硬盘空间的占用,并提高数据的传输速度。常用的压缩算法包括Gzip和Deflate。

四、如何测试硬盘缓存的效果?

1. 使用开发者工具:现代浏览器都提供了开发者工具,可以用来测试网站的性能和缓存情况。通过查看网络面板和缓存面板,可以清楚地了解到底哪些资源被缓存了,以及缓存的命中率。

2. 使用在线工具:还可以使用一些在线工具来测试网站的缓存情况。这些工具通常会提供详细的报告,包括缓存的资源、过期时间和命中率等信息。

五、硬盘缓存注意事项:

1. 更新缓存策略:随着网站内容的更新,必须及时更新缓存策略,否则用户将无法看到最新的内容。

2. 处理动态内容:对于一些动态生成的内容,如登录状态、购物车信息等,需要特别处理,以确保缓存不会影响到用户的个人数据。

硬盘缓存

综上所述,通过合理配置硬盘缓存,可以有效地提升网站的用户体验。优化网站加载速度和减轻服务器负载,是打造流畅、高效的在线平台的关键之一。合理选择缓存策略,设置正确的HTTP头信息,测试缓存效果,遵循注意事项,都是优化硬盘缓存的重要步骤。希望本教程对您有所帮助!

本文【如何通过硬盘缓存提升网站的用户体验?】内容由dalvhe原创编辑,并发表在大绿盒网站,如有转载需求,请务必注明出处!

Archiver|手机版|Sitemap|Sitemap|TAG|大绿盒

GMT+8, 2024-6-17 09:28 , Processed in 0.024565 second(s), 22 queries .

Powered by Discuz! X3.5

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表